Engraved brass ewer partly inlaid with silver. The engraved base and the handle stylizing a snake, and the spout in the shape of a lion. Second half of the 15th century, Nuremberg for the Venetian market. H: 24.8 cm (the handle partly unsoldered from the body). Former Crodel Collection. Bibliographic Reference: Anna-Elisabeth Theuerkauff-Liederwald Bronzegeräte des mittelalters Mittelalterliche Bronze und Messinggefässe, Deutsche Verlag für Kunstwissenschaft.Berlin 1988.
